Hungarian publisher Tamás Böröczki will visit the Netherlands from May 6th to May 10th to meet Dutch publishers, editors and authors. Böröczki will have meetings at Atlas Contact, De Bezige Bij, Cossee, Van Oorschot, Querido, De Wereldbibliotheek (all publishing houses that are located in Amsterdam) and the Historische Uitgeverij in Groningen.
Böröczki is the publisher of Gondolat, which previously published Hungarian editions of works by Dutch authors such as Arnon Grunberg, A.F.Th. van der Heijden, Douwe Draaisma, Lieve Joris, Jaap Scholten, Stephan Enter, Toine Heijmans, and Nescio.
